First, What Happens to a Brain That Doesn’t Forget
Let’s start with the wound itself.
When something genuinely terrible is done to a person — particularly a child, whose nervous system is still under construction — the brain does something very specific. The amygdala, which is your brain’s alarm system, lights up so hard that the hippocampus, which is responsible for encoding memories in their correct context of past/present/then/now, doesn’t get to do its job properly.
The memory doesn’t get filed as something that happened.
It gets stored as something that is happening.
The amygdala becomes hyperactive, triggering the release of stress hormones and impairing the functioning of the hippocampus, causing traumatic memories to remain vivid. This is not a metaphor. These four brain regions — the amygdala, prefrontal cortex, Broca’s area, and hippocampus — are measurably altered in trauma sufferers.
So the person walks around with an alarm that never fully turns off. A smoke detector hardwired to a fire that technically ended years ago — but whose signal the brain never received.
The stress hormone running this show is cortisol. When your brain senses threat or conflict — whether real or replayed — the hypothalamus triggers the HPA axis, flooding your bloodstream with cortisol. That’s adaptive in danger; but when triggered chronically, by rumination and emotional replay, cortisol becomes wear and tear on your body. It raises blood pressure, suppresses immunity, disturbs sleep, and impairs mood regulation.
This is the biology of carrying something you were never supposed to carry alone.
The Obvious Responses — And Why They Don’t Work
There are really only a few things a human animal can do with that level of internal noise.
Option one: Keep running. Stay busy. Fill every hour with enough input that the alarm can’t be heard above the noise. This works until it doesn’t. Most people eventually run out of road.
Option two: Chemical intervention. Alcohol. Substances. Anything that turns down the volume. The cycle of cortisol-spiking distress followed by relief follows the same neurological pattern as drug tolerance. The relief is real. It’s just temporary, expensive, and eventually worse than the original problem.
Option three: Rage. Which has its own neurochemistry and its own dead ends.
None of these change the underlying architecture. The alarm stays wired to the past event. The body keeps the score, as the title of a famous book correctly insists, whether the conscious mind wants it to or not.

What Actually Happens in the Brain
Let’s go one level deeper, because this part matters.
Before forgiveness, the traumatic memory is stored as an active threat. Every time it surfaces, the amygdala fires. The HPA axis dumps cortisol. The prefrontal cortex — your rational, reflective, this-is-the-past part of the brain — gets partially offline because that’s what cortisol does to it. The body responds as if the threat is present.
Before forgiveness takes place, memories periodically arouse fear stemming from the amygdala. This fear drives a pattern of anger and fight-or-flight readiness. Under appropriate circumstances the frontal cortex interrupts the pattern and quells the fear response in the amygdala.
That interruption — the frontal cortex stepping in — is the neuroscience of what forgiveness actually is. Not a feeling. Not a moral position. A prefrontal override of an amygdala alarm.
Studies using functional MRI scans reveal that when people engage in genuine forgiveness, activity decreases in areas associated with rumination and emotional pain while increasing in regions linked to empathy and perspective-taking — particularly the prefrontal cortex. The act of forgiveness releases oxytocin, which promotes feelings of trust and connection. Perhaps most remarkably, forgiveness strengthens the prefrontal cortex’s regulatory control over the amygdala. The more we practice forgiveness, the better our brains become at managing emotional reactivity.
You are literally building new neural infrastructure.
And there is one more molecule worth knowing about. During grudge rehearsal, cortisol spiked, heart rate increased, blood pressure rose, and skin conductance shot up. During empathic forgiveness responses, all of these measures decreased, sometimes dropping below baseline. The stress response didn’t just stop. It reversed.
The stress response reversed. Below baseline.

The Self-Forgiveness Layer — Which Is the Harder One
Here is the part that doesn’t get talked about enough.
Many survivors of childhood abuse carry a particular cargo that has nothing to do with the perpetrator. They carry shame about what happened to them. A completely irrational, neurologically explicable shame — because trauma, especially childhood trauma, stores itself in a format that often includes the question: did I cause this, did I deserve this, is this what I am?
That’s not logic. That’s an unprocessed nervous system speaking.
Self-forgiveness operates on the same neurological mechanism as other-forgiveness, but it targets a different circuit. High levels of self-compassion are associated with reduced activation of the threat response system. Physiological threat responses to trauma reminders are maintained by negative appraisals of the self and self-blame.
Which means: forgiving yourself for what was done to you is also a measurable neurological event. It is also a stress-response reversal. It is also a prefrontal cortex stepping up to regulate an amygdala that has been running the show unchecked.
This is the part nobody warned you about. The forgiveness that saves you is often not the forgiveness directed at the person who hurt you. It’s the forgiveness directed at the version of you who survived in whatever way you could.

The Part That’s Hard to Explain at Dinner Parties
Forgiveness, in this framing, is not:
Saying what happened was okay
Pretending it didn’t happen
Reconciling with the person
Absolution of any kind
A sign of weakness
Forgiveness, in the neurological framing, is:
The prefrontal cortex reasserting regulatory authority over the amygdala
A measurable drop in cortisol and rise in oxytocin
The reclassification of a memory from active threat to historical fact
The return of cognitive and emotional resources previously consumed by chronic vigilance
The beginning of what researchers call post-traumatic growth
Childhood adversity can weaken prefrontal development while strengthening amygdala reactivity, creating a brain that’s excellent at detecting threats but poor at releasing them. This isn’t a character flaw. It’s a developmental adaptation. A brain that grew up in an unpredictable environment learned to stay vigilant because staying vigilant kept it safe.
The vigilance was rational. The body was doing exactly what it was supposed to do.
Forgiveness is what happens when that body finally gets enough safety — internal safety, not external — to update the threat model.
On Timelines and Not Forcing It
One final note, because this matters.
Forgiveness cannot be installed by instruction. You cannot be told to do it and have it work. The neurological process requires actual internal shift, not performance of the concept.
Forcing forgiveness can deepen neural trauma. Honor your biology — sometimes, not forgiving is the healthiest choice your brain can make.
The timing is the work. And the work is different for every person. What matters is not the schedule. What matters is that the door exists and that, at the right moment — which you cannot force and cannot entirely predict — the body sometimes chooses to walk through it.
